- The question I am asking is if:
- main() calls setjmp() and then calls exit(). An atexit() function
- calls longjmp() and returns to main(). main() then continues to
- execute other code. Is the execution of this code defined behaviour
- (so long as no attempt is made to exit again)?
-
- [Note: There is a large class of programs that never exit at all (including
- embeded systems and some daemons). They either have the power turned off or are
- signalled to death. These are usually accepted as having well defined
- behaviour (at least untill the point the power goes of). I agree it would
- be perverse of such a program to make exactly one call to exit and then
- abandon it by a long jump from an atexit function to main. One can also
- construct programs that do this longjump and terminate later by calling abort.
- However I think it is reasonable to ask if it is defined what happens after the
- longjump in the example is made.]
-
- A related question - does undefined behaviour invalidate (make undefined) all
- defined behaviour that has gone before? If so does this mean that any program
- that does not exit() or return from main have any defined behaviour?
